The hexadecimal color code #502DBE corresponds to the code RGB( 80, 45, 190 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,31 level), green (at 0,18 level) and blue (at 0,75 level). Its brightness is 46% and its saturation is 61%. It is composed of red at 25%, green at 14% and blue at 60%.

The complementary color #AFD241 is the color exactly opposite to #502DBE on the color wheel. The triadic palette is created by selecting two colors that are evenly spaced on the color wheel.
